Panorama volleyball (10-11) played in two games at the WCAC tournament on Tuesday, Oct. 15, against Ogden (7-15) and Pleasantville (23-11). After dropping its first game of the WCAC tournament on Monday, Oct. 14 to Woodward-Granger, 2-0, Panorama was sent into the consolation bracket, sweeping Ogden in the semis, 2-0, then, losing to Pleasantville in the consolation finals, 2-0, resulting in its sixth-place finish. Host Des Moines Christian won the tournament.

 

Game 1 vs. Ogden

Panorama swept Ogden, winning 25-18 and 25-13 sets. Faith Recker led in assists with seven. Kills were spread out with Cayden Iredale, Gracie Recker and Hanna Smith all contributing a team high-three kills. Jessica Randol had four kill errors. On defense, Madison Mincy and Faith Recker tied for a team high in digs with five. Mincy was also solid behind the line with a team-high four aces. Elizabeth Synder and Elah Molloy were both perfect on serves, 8/8 for Synder and 5/5 for Molloy.

Game 2 vs. Pleasantville

Panorama was swept by Pleasantville, losing close 25-19 and 25-21 sets. Nerea Gimeno Perez led in assists with six. Cayden Iredale led the team in kills, with six, and kill errors, with five. Mincy was active on the defensive side of the net with a team-high eight digs. Panorama’s one ace came from Kelsey Laabs, who went a perfect 16/16 serving.

Panorama girls made some noticeable improvements this season. They ended the 2023 regular season in eighth place in the WCAC with a 7-23 record and 3-4 in conference. In 2024, they finished the regular season at 10-11, 4-2 in conference and fourth in the WCAC standings.

Now comes the postseason for Panorama. On Monday, Oct. 21, the team will host Pocahontas Area (11-16) in the Class 2A Region 6 first round. Last season, Panorama won its first-round matchup against West Central Valley before losing to ACGC in the second round.
